Sukta 5.83
अवर्षीर्वर्षमुदु षू गृभायाकर्धन्वान्यत्येतवा उ । अजीजन ओषधीर्भोजनाय कमुत प्रजाभ्योऽविदो मनीषाम् ॥
ávārṣīr várṣam úd u ṣū́ gṛbhā́yā́ka dhánvāny áty etavā́ u | ájījano óṣadhīr bhójanāya kám ut prá-jābhyo ’vido manīṣā́m ||
You have rained; you have lifted up the rain to be firmly held, so that the dry places may be crossed beyond. You have brought forth the herbs for our nourishment; and what inspiration of understanding have you found for the generations?
